National stage starts tomorrow

The Dialog President’s Gold Cup final stage the national level commences on Saturday and Sunday at Aluthgama Public grounds. Men’s group A comprising nine teams and nine women’s teams play on this while the Group B matches also with the same number of teams from both categories on October 31 and Nov. 1 at Senanayake MV, Madampe.

The highlight of this year is the participation of four teams in the national stage from Northern Province. The teams qualified to play in this level are Helaviru SC from Periyakulam and United SC from Vavuniya in Group A and Pathmagal SC, Pandanthirappu and Hindu Youth SC from Avaramkal. The semi-finals are scheduled to be played on Nov. 10 at National Youth Council Indoor Stadium while the final will be conducted on Nov. 21 at the same venue.

The teams: Group A Men - Siyane Tharu SC (Western Province), United SC (Northern Province), Sarasavi SC (NCP), Ransamala SC (Eastern Province), Dimuthu SC (Sabaragamuwa Province), Rober SC (Uva Province), Shantha SC (Central Province), Vijaya SC (Wayamba Province), Aruna SC (Southern Province).

Women - Golden Birds SC (Western Province), St. Mathew SC (Southern Province), Aruna SC (Eastern Province), Siyabalanduwa SC (Uva Province), Yoda-Ela SC (NCP), Helaviru SC (Northern Province), Weerakeppetipola SC (Central Province), Sakura SC (Sabaragamuwa Province), Casual Line SC (Wayamba Province).

Group B Men - Siriperakum SC (Wayamba Province), Aruna SC (Eastern Province), Little Garments SC (Uva Province), Sinha SC (NCP), Rantharu SC (Sabaragamuwa Province), Ekamuthu SC (Central Province), Hindu Youth SC (Northern Province), Siriduwa SC (Western Province), Sagara SC (Southern Province).

Women - Vijayaba SC (Southern Province), Pubudu SC (Eastern Province), Maya SC (Sabaragamuwa Province), Randunu SC (NCP), Sumudu SC (Uva Province), Pathmagal SC (Northern Province), Weeraperakum SC (Central Province), Vijaya SC (Wayamba Province), Siyane Tharu SC (Western Province).
